Because openMW destroys most mannequins after 3 days of gameplay (some bug in it that refuses to acknowledge that corpses marked to persist, should... you know, persist! And most mannequins, with a few exceptions, are basically corpses as far as the game is concerned) and it took me a while to discover that the caldera shop ones work just fine, because they are not corpses (there's even a little quest to find a maker of vanilla-style wigs for the mannequins, which would be cute if they weren't all ugly) I spent a lot of time looking for a way to get companions to dress up for various reasons.
But Vampire Embrace works with openMW! Yes - but its companion share does not.
So what works? MCA's companions and A Lord's Men (except for service NPCs, who don't have compainion share), fligg's slave mod...
...but that ran into another problem. If you don't talk to an NPC in 3 game-days after putting them in a cell they didn't start the game in, they poof.
In the course of discovering that the easiest thing for me to do was to Frankenstein the Caldera mannequin mod scripts onto all the Ravenloft mannequins, solving both the problems of disappearing corpses and vanishing moved NPCs in one fell swoop, I discovered that I like the idea from this mod called Slavers, which is supposed to let you capture outlaws and enslave them.
